Property Details for 61/28 Amazons Pl, Jindalee

61/28 Amazons Pl, Jindalee is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om Townhouse with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2004. The property has a land size of 192m2 and floor size of 140m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in October 2024.

About Jindalee 4074

The size of Jindalee is approximately 3.1 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 18.5% of total area. The population of Jindalee in 2016 was 5320 people. By 2021 the population was 5320 showing a stable population in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Jindalee is 40-49 years. Households in Jindalee are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Jindalee work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 80.40% of the homes in Jindalee were owner-occupied compared with 79.20% in 2016.

Jindalee has 2,058 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Jindalee have seen a 89.81%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 82.23%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Jindalee is $1,180,698 while the median value for Units is $984,134.
  • Houses have a median rent of $735 while Units have a median rent of $535.
There are currently 10 properties listed for sale, and 3 properties listed for rent in Jindalee on OnTheHouse. According to Cotality's data, 86 properties were sold in the past 12 months in Jindalee.
